Pemetrexed: a novel antifolate agent enters clinical practice

Summary
Pemetrexed is a novel antifolate approved for mesothelioma and effective for non-small cell lung cancer. Its toxicity is manageable with vitamin supplementation, and it shows promise in other solid tumors.

Background:
- Pemetrexed is a multitargeted antifolate inhibiting key enzymes in nucleic acid synthesis.
- It has gained FDA approval for advanced malignant pleural mesothelioma in combination with cisplatin.
Purpose of the Study:
- To review the efficacy and toxicity of pemetrexed in various cancers.
- To highlight its role in first-line and second-line cancer treatment.
Main Methods:
- Review of clinical trial data for pemetrexed.
- Analysis of efficacy and toxicity profiles compared to other chemotherapeutics.
Main Results:
- Pemetrexed demonstrated comparable efficacy to docetaxel in second-line non-small cell lung cancer with a better toxicity profile.
- Significant myelosuppression, a primary toxicity, is reduced by folic acid and vitamin B12 coadministration.
- Promising single-agent activity observed in Phase II trials for head and neck, breast, and colorectal cancers.
Conclusions:
- Pemetrexed is an effective agent for malignant pleural mesothelioma and non-small cell lung cancer.
- Combination regimens and further studies are investigating expanded roles for pemetrexed in solid tumor treatment.
